"Gezicht op de Rijn" (View of the Rhine) is an etching created in 1759 by Christian von Mechel, a Swiss artist known for his landscapes. This particular work depicts a scenic view of the Rhine River, with a city in the distance and a group of figures in the foreground. The composition is balanced with lush foliage and a cloudy sky, showcasing the artist's meticulous attention to detail. Von Mechel’s print, housed in the Rijksmuseum, offers a glimpse into 18th-century Dutch landscape art, utilizing a classic approach to capturing the beauty of the natural world.
